Common Home Window Installation Jobs
Double-pane window installation - improves energy efficiency and reduces noise inside the home.
Picture window installation - enhances natural light and offers unobstructed outdoor views.
Casement window installation - provides easy operation and a tight seal for energy savings.
Bay window installation - adds architectural interest and extra interior space.
Sliding window installation - offers convenient opening and smooth operation for everyday use.
Custom window installation - allows for tailored designs to match unique home styles and needs.
Home Window Installation Questions
What types of windows are available for installation? A variety of window styles can be installed, including double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, to suit different aesthetic and functional needs.
Is professional installation necessary for new windows? Yes, professional installation ensures proper fitting, sealing, and operation, helping to prevent issues like leaks or drafts.
What should property owners consider before choosing new windows? Factors include energy efficiency, durability, style compatibility, and maintenance requirements to match the property's needs.
Can existing windows be replaced without major modifications? In many cases, existing window openings can be used for replacements, minimizing the need for extensive modifications or structural work.
